Report: Crows midfielder keen to stay in SA

2019-08-23T10:59+10:00

Adelaide Crows midfielder Hugh Greenwood has his heart set on remaining in South Australia despite interest from other clubs according to AFL.com.au.

Marc McGowan believes the 27-year-old has attracted attention with Gold Coast said to be the club who have shown the most intent to recruit Greenwood long-term.

“Hugh wants to stay at Adelaide,” McGowan said on the Trade Desk on AFL.com.au.

“At the moment he doesn’t have the length of deal that he would like.

“He does have longer term interest from other clubs including Brisbane, Gold Coast and Hawthorn. He hasn’t met with any of those clubs specifically, those clubs have just registered their interest.

“My understanding is that Gold Coast is probably offering the most and may be willing to go three, four years with him.”

McGowan added that clubs chasing Greenwood would likely hold off until the expected revolving door of players takes place at Adelaide post-season and that it may also present a stronger chance for Greenwood to remain a Crow.

“I think they’re waiting to see how it all shakes out at the Crows because there is a lot that is going to happen there I think,” McGowan added.

“If some similar types to leave the Crows are to depart, suddenly Hugh might be a man in a bit more demand within the club.”

Greenwood has averaged 17.2 disposals in 13 games this season with Adelaide.
